Objective: This research examines the effect of training social initiation to children with Autism utilizing a video modeling. Method: Using a multiple baseline design (single case), a video modeling procedure was implemented on seven autistic children who were selected using accessible sampling from a school in Karaj. In this study, after showing the produced film to subjects, the experimental sessions were filmed and the delayed time for social initiation was measured. Results: The results indicated that the video modeling training enhanced the social initiation skills in all of children. In addition; they exhibited less vocal imitation than movement imitation in tasks. Social initiation in five children enhanced with changing the toy .These changes maintained after 3 weeks follow-up period. Conclusion: Video modeling can be effective for social initiation in autistic children.
